/** * Returns the size of a px CSS unit in millimeters. */ public float getPixelUnitToMillimeter() { return ctx.getUserAgent().getPixelUnitToMillimeter(); }
/** * Returns the display transform. */ public AffineTransform getScreenTransform() { return ctx.getUserAgent().getTransform(); }
/** * Returns the size of a px CSS unit in millimeters. */ public float getPixelUnitToMillimeter() { return ctx.getUserAgent().getPixelUnitToMillimeter(); }
/** * Returns the size of a px CSS unit in millimeters. */ public float getPixelUnitToMillimeter() { return ctx.getUserAgent().getPixelUnitToMillimeter(); }
/** * Invocation of this method causes the user agent to navigate to the * supplied location. * * @param url A string containing the URL where the user agent should * navigate to. */ public void assign(String url) { ((UserAgent)bridgeContext.getUserAgent()).loadDocument(url); }
/** * Sets the display transform. */ public void setScreenTransform(AffineTransform at) { ctx.getUserAgent().setTransform(at); }
/** * Sets the display transform. */ public void setScreenTransform(AffineTransform at) { ctx.getUserAgent().setTransform(at); }
/** * Returns the size of a px CSS unit in millimeters. */ public float getPixelUnitToMillimeter() { return ctx.getUserAgent().getPixelUnitToMillimeter(); }
/** * Sets the transform to be used from the global transform space to pixels. */ public void setScreenTransform(AffineTransform at) { ctx.getUserAgent().setTransform(at); }
/** * Returns the size of a px CSS unit in millimeters. */ public float getPixelUnitToMillimeter() { return ctx.getUserAgent().getPixelUnitToMillimeter(); }
/** * Returns the display transform. */ public AffineTransform getScreenTransform() { return ctx.getUserAgent().getTransform(); }
/** * Returns the size of a px CSS unit in millimeters. */ public float getPixelUnitToMillimeter() { return ctx.getUserAgent().getPixelUnitToMillimeter(); }
/** * Returns the size of a px CSS unit in millimeters. */ public float getPixelUnitToMillimeter() { return ctx.getUserAgent().getPixelUnitToMillimeter(); }
/** * Returns the size of a px CSS unit in millimeters. */ public float getPixelUnitToMillimeter() { return ctx.getUserAgent().getPixelUnitToMillimeter(); }
/** * Returns the transform from the global transform space to pixels. */ public AffineTransform getScreenTransform() { return ctx.getUserAgent().getTransform(); }
/** * Invocation of this method causes the user agent to navigate to the * supplied location. * * @param url A string containing the URL where the user agent should * navigate to. */ public void assign(String url) { bridgeContext.getUserAgent().loadDocument(url); }
public void dispose() { UserAgent ua = theCtx.getUserAgent(); ((SVGOMElement)theElt).setSVGContext(null); ua.handleElement(theElt, parent); theElt = null; parent = null; } public void handleDOMNodeInsertedEvent(MutationEvent evt) {
/** * The user agent reloads the current document. */ public void reload() { String url = ((AbstractDocument) bridgeContext.getDocument()) .getDocumentURI(); ((UserAgent)bridgeContext.getUserAgent()).loadDocument(url); }
GraphicsNode createBrokenImageNode (BridgeContext ctx, Element e, String uri, String message) { SVGDocument doc = ctx.getUserAgent().getBrokenLinkDocument (e, uri, Messages.formatMessage(URI_IMAGE_ERROR, new Object[] { message } )); return createSVGImageNode(ctx, e, doc); }
/** * Registers the bridges to handle SVG 1.0 elements. */ public void registerSVGBridges() { UserAgent ua = getUserAgent(); List ext = getBridgeExtensions(document); for (Object anExt : ext) { BridgeExtension be = (BridgeExtension) anExt; be.registerTags(this); ua.registerExtension(be); } }